How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Barton Creek Southwest Parkway?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Barton Creek Southwest Parkway Studio Apartments | $2,179 | $1,189 | $5,059 |
Barton Creek Southwest Parkway 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,938 | $893 | $6,358 |
Barton Creek Southwest Parkway 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,408 | $1,181 | $6,832 |
Barton Creek Southwest Parkway 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,141 | $1,238 | $7,681 |
Barton Creek Southwest Parkway 4 Bedroom Apartments | $5,450 | $5,450 | $5,450 |
